An organization, association, industry group, state and federal agencies, and individual applicators can submit a training course for Montana commercial recertification credits. All courses need to provide a balanced program for applicators and dealers, which means courses should include at least 4-5 of the 8 items in the Standards for Pesticide Training. For sponsors providing yearly training, this balance can be achieved over an extended time frame (3-4 years).
